Fitch assigns GTB Ghana ‘B’ rating with stable outlook
Ratings agency, Fitch, has assigned Guaranty Trust Bank Ghana, a Long- Term Issuer Default Rating of ‘B’ with a stable outlook. Maritime Academy takes delivery of training equipment
The Maritime Academy of Nigeria (MAN), Oron, has taken delivery of an Helicopter Underwater Escape Training (HUET) equipment, which will enable the academy run courses and training for offshore operations in Nigerian oil and gas sector.
